History: An 8-year-old African-American girl presented with headaches and vomiting precipitated by voiding and bowel movements. At clinical examination, the patient was hypertensive with a blood pressure reading of 140/94 mm Hg. Urinary and plasma free normetanephrines were elevated, measuring 13,112 nmol/d and 22 nmol/L, respectively.
